B

Brian Hanson
Recensione di Freckle

1 anno fa

The customer service at Freckle is truly exception...

The customer service at Freckle is truly exceptional! I had some questions about a product and the support team was very helpful and responsive. They went above and beyond to ensure I had a positive experience. I highly recommend shopping at Freckle!

Commenti:

Non ci sono commenti